Ohtani and Betts lead Dodgers to latest blowout of Mets for 3-1 lead in . . . NEW YORK (AP) — Fresh off another October blowout, Shohei Ohtani and the Los Angeles Dodgers are one win from the World Series Ohtani hit a leadoff homer and scored four times, Mookie Betts also went deep and drove in four runs, and the Dodgers routed the New York Mets 10-2 on Thursday night for a 3-1 lead in their lopsided National League
Gritty Tigers close out playoff sweep of Astros with 5-2 victory in . . . Andy Ibáñez hit a tiebreaking three-run double in Detroit’s four-run eighth inning, and the Tigers swept the Houston Astros with a 5-2 victory in Game 2 of their AL Wild Card Series on Wednesday “Our city is built on grit,” a jubilant Hinch said in a prosecco-soaked clubhouse “That’s what it is
